26-Year-Old Man Dies on Grand Street Car Crash
Brooklyn, NY – A 26-year-old man died in a car accident that occurred on Grand Street a day before Thanksgiving. The fatal crash happened when another car’s tire blew out and caused the victim’s car to slam into a tree. Despite life-saving measures, the patient could not be saved. Brooklyn Car Crash Critically Injures Passenger of a For-Hire Vehicle
Brooklyn, NY – A car crash on Bedford and Dekalb Avenue in Clinton Hill leaves one passenger critically injured when the driver, 22, of a speeding Dodge Charger ran a red light and crashed into a for-hire Honda Accord at around 12:30 a.m. on November 30. Suspected Drunk Driver Crashes Into Parked Police Car Injuring Cop in Washington Square Park
Manhattan, NY – A police officer was injured after a suspected drunk driver crashed into a parked police patrol car in Washington Square Park at around 1:21 a.m. on November 29.
